Tokyo Blue Apartment Renovation / ROOVICE

April 18, 2024 Pilar Caballero 0

Nestled on the seventh floor of a 1970s building in Takaido, Tokyo, an ordinary 3LDK apartment underwent a renovation designed by Roovice while guided by the creative vision of the owners, David Buchler and Koichi Tanabe. Upon our first contact, David and Koichi had already started their renovation journey while living in the apartment, driven by a clear vision of their dream home. With three balconies and abundant natural light, they envisioned an open, airy environment that maximized the apartment’s potential. Their love for the color blue set the tone for the design, with striking blue PVC tiles flooring leading the way from the entrance into the kitchen and dining area.

Palma Studios / andre kong studio + Barbosa Mateus Arquitetos

April 12, 2024 Valeria Silva 0

Palma Studios, situated in the Palma neighbourhood of Lisbon, Portugal, is a sustainable retrofit project transforming a late 19th-century farmhouse. This area is known for its village-scale charm and low density. The project preserves and restores the original building’s shell that was badly decaying, repurposing it into micro studios designed for student living.

Mikumizaka Flats / Hiroyuki Ito Architects

April 12, 2024 Andreas Luco 0

The project is composed of a series of detached rooms (of about 6 Tatami mats) connecting to form apartments inside a post and beam structure. Each apartment in the building was designed individually with consideration of the site’s conditions, orientation, and floor level. As a result, none of the apartments and floors are identical.
